Recent Complaints

20040220VEHICLE SPEED CONTROL:ACCELERATOR PEDAL

AT ANY SPEED T VEHICLE WILL NOT ACCELERATE. WHEN THE CONSUMER DEPRESSES THE GAS PEDAL FOR A PROLONGED TIME THE VEHICLE WILL STALL. THE CONSUMER HAS HAD THIS PARTICULAR PROBLEM TWENTY TIMES. *AK

Mileage: 83,000

20030417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:IGNITION:SWITCH

THE VEHICLES IGNITION SWITCH OVERHEATED. THE CONSUMER WAS CONCERNED ABOUT THE POSSIBILITY OF AN ELECTRICAL FIRE. THE DEALER WAS NOTIFIED. *NLM

Mileage: 53,000
